Take a look at the money on Dems' side, Mr. Earle (DeLay PAC indictments)
For the benefit of the Travis County district attorney, here are some examples of how soft and hard money have flowed on the Democratic side over the past few years:
On Oct. 31, 2002, the Texas Democratic Party sent the DNC $75,000 of hard money. The same day, the DNC sent the Texas Democratic Party $75,000 of soft money.
On July 19, 2001, the Texas Democratic Party sent the DNC $50,000 of hard money. The same day, the DNC sent the Texas Democratic Party $60,000 of soft money.
On June 8, 2001, the Texas Democratic Party sent the DNC $50,000 of hard money. The same day, the DNC sent the Texas Democratic Party $60,000 of soft money.
On May 14, 2001, the Texas Democratic Party sent the DNC $50,000 of hard money. The same day, the DNC sent the Texas Democratic Party $60,000 of soft money.
On Sept. 1, 1999, the Texas Democratic Party sent the DNC $50,000 of hard money. The same day, the DNC sent the Texas Democratic Party $60,000 of soft money.
